2 Corinthians - 2:1 Meaning

ADS-1

“But I determined this with myself, that I would not come again to you in heaviness.”

King James Version (KJV)

ADS-2

Matthew Henry's Concise Commentary

2:1-4 The apostle desired to have a cheerful meeting with them; and he had written in confidence of their doing what was to their benefit and his comfort; and that therefore they would be glad to remove every cause of disquiet from him. We should always give pain unwillingly, even when duty requires that it must be given.
